Changes to Army’s Retention Program to Begin Soon
SEPTEMBER 28, 2021 – Three changes to the Army's retention program are scheduled to take effect Oct. 1, as the Army looks to simplify aspects of the reenlistment process and give Soldiers more flexibility before their expiration term of service date.
